BMW 1 series is a more dynamic driving.
Mazda 3 engine produces 34 HP less power than BMW 1 series, whereas torque is 80 NM less than BMW 1 series. Due to the lower power, Mazda 3 reaches 100 km/h speed 1.8 seconds later.

The Mazda 3 is a better choice when it comes to fuel economy.
By specification Mazda 3 consumes 0.3 litres less fuel per 100 km than the BMW 1 series, which means that by driving the Mazda 3 over 15,000 km in a year you can save 45 litres of fuel.
By comparing actual fuel consumption based on user reports, Mazda 3 consumes 0.1 litres less fuel per 100 km than the BMW 1 series.

Engine resource depends largely on regular maintenance and the quality of the oils and fuels used.
Engine production duration: 7 years11 years
Engine spread: Used only for this carInstalled on at least 3 other car models, including BMW X1, BMW 2 sērija, BMW X2
In general, the longer and for more car models an engine is produced, the better its serviceability and availability of spare parts. BMW 1 series might be a better choice in this respect.
BMW 1 sērija 2019 2.0 engine: A fairly reliable engine with a long service life. On the whole, the chains are more reliable than in the BMW N-series engines, but they also have a tendency to stretch under heavy use. The engine needs to be ...  More about BMW 1 sērija 2019 2.0 engine

BMW 1 series has more luggage space.
Despite its longer length, Mazda 3 has 50 litres less trunk space than the BMW 1 series. This could mean that the Mazda 3 uses more space in the cabin, so the driver and passengers could be more spacious and comfortable. The maximum boot capacity (with all rear seats folded down) is larger in BMW 1 series (by 181 litres).
Turning diameter: 10.6 meters11.4 meters
The turning circle of the Mazda 3 is 0.8 metres less than that of the BMW 1 series, which means Mazda 3 can be easier to manoeuvre in tight streets and parking spaces.
